AP sources: US to broaden European coronavirus travel ban, adding United Kingdom, Ireland to list.
Democrat Joe Biden, President Donald Trump’s chief rival, criticized him for playing down the threat for weeks and promised if he becomes president to “always tell you the truth.”
White House spokeswoman Stephanie Grisham said “the White House is aware of public reports that a member of the Brazilian delegation‘s visit to Mar-a-Lago last weekend tested positive for COVID-19” though; confirmatory testing is pending. Biden and Bernie Sanders, the other main contender for the Democratic presidential nomination, delivered their own speeches the day after Trump’s prime-time address to the nation.
The storied Smithsonian said it was canceling all public events and will temporarily close its network of museums and the National Zoo, starting Saturday. And Trump proposed postponing this summer’s Olympics in Japan for a year, too.
